图书借阅小程序

图书管理在线借阅小程序支持连锁模式,方便用户线上查找并借阅图书,提供库存查询、快递或到店取书服务,增强用户体验,同时优化图书馆运营效率。后台管理系统包括会员、借阅、商城、营销和系统管理等多个模块,实现全面的图书业务管控。
摘要由CSDN通过智能技术生成

图书管理在线借阅小程序(支持连锁模式)

为了方便用户借阅图书,更合理的管理图书,开发了图书在线借阅小程序,用户可以线上直接找到自己想借阅的图书,可以看到这本书的是否有库存,然后下单借阅之后,可以快递,也可以到店取。提高了用户借阅数量,也提升了图书馆效率。

功能简介

后台管理:

 会员管理 会员查询,开卡,修改 会员卡新增,修改,删除

 借阅管理 图书管理,订单管理,还书管理

 商城管理 商品管理,订单管理

 营销管理 广告管理 活动管理

 系统管理 店铺设置,小程序设置

 统计分析 访问分析,借阅分析

创建一个简单的图书借阅小程序,我们可以将其设计成包含以下几个核心功能: 1. **用户注册登录**: - 用户可以注册新账号并设置密码,登录后才能借阅书籍。 - 提供邮箱验证或手机号验证选项。 2. **图书管理**: - 图书列表展示:包括书名、作者、简介、库存状态等信息。 - 搜索功能:允许用户搜索特定书籍。 3. **借阅流程**: - 用户选择想借的图书,查看图书详情。 - 点击"借阅"按钮,检查库存,如果足够则进入借阅请求流程。 - 借阅期限设定,并发送借阅提醒。 4. **归还管理**: - 用户可以在到期前提前归还,也可以申请续借。 - 违规处理:超期未归还会有罚款提示。 5. **个人信息及订单管理**: - 用户可以看到自己的借阅记录和历史订单。 - 可以修改个人资料,如联系方式。 6. **后台管理**: - 管理员界面可以添加、删除图书,更新库存,处理借还请求。 编写这样的小程序,可以选择合适的前端框架(如微信小程序、React Native等),配合后端语言(如Python Django、Java Spring Boot)和数据库技术(如MySQL、MongoDB)。以下是简单伪代码示例: ```python # 后端(Django) class Book(models.Model): title = models.CharField() author = models.CharField() class BorrowRequest(models.Model): user = models.ForeignKey(User, on_delete=models.CASCADE) book = models.ForeignKey(Book, on_delete=models.CASCADE) borrowed_date = models.DateTimeField(auto_now_add=True) # 前端(微信小程序) Page({ data: { books: [], }, onLoad: function() { getBooks(); }, borrowBook: function(bookId) { const request = new BorrowRequest(); request.user = getCurrentUser(); request.book = Book.objects.get(id=bookId); request.save(); } }) 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值